| CVE-2026-73583 | 1 Redhat | 1 Enterprise Linux | 2026-08-13 | 6.6 Medium |
| A flaw was found in sblim-sfcb. A local attacker with access to the system can exploit an unsafe deserialization vulnerability in the provider-manager's inter-process communication (IPC) message parsing. By sending a specially crafted message, the attacker can cause out-of-bounds memory access, leading to the termination of the provider-manager process and a denial of service. This could also potentially result in limited unintended information disclosure. | ||||
| CVE-2026-14666 | 1 Postgresql | 1 Postgresql | 2026-08-13 | 4.2 Medium |
| Incomplete tracking in PostgreSQL of changes to role membership, role attributes, and database ownership allows a query to continue using cached row-level security policies after those changes require a different policy, via plan reuse. Stale policies continue until some other event invalidates the cache or connection termination ends the session. This permits a user to complete reads and modifications that were recently permitted but now forbidden. An attacker must tailor an attack to a particular application's pattern of privilege removal and role-specific row security policies. Versions before PostgreSQL 18.5, 17.11, 16.15, 15.19, and 14.24 are affected. | ||||
| CVE-2026-12232 | 1 Zephyrproject | 1 Zephyr | 2026-08-13 | 6.1 Medium |
| The Intel ALH digital-audio-interface driver function dai_alh_get_properties() in drivers/dai/intel/alh/alh.c used a caller-supplied int stream_id with no range validation. The value indexes the fixed-size static const uint8_t alh_handshake_map[64] array and scales a FIFO register address, so an out-of-range stream_id produces an out-of-bounds read of one byte at an attacker-chosen signed offset from the array. That byte is written into prop->dma_hs_id and the resulting struct dai_properties is copied back to the caller, leaking it. dai_get_properties_copy() is a Zephyr __syscall, and its verifier z_vrfy_dai_get_properties_copy() (drivers/dai/dai_handlers.c) validates only the device-object permission and the destination buffer, not stream_id. A user-mode thread that has been granted access to the ALH DAI device object can therefore call the syscall with an arbitrary stream_id, crossing the userspace/kernel sandbox boundary. The impact is a one-byte-per-call arbitrary-offset kernel information disclosure (and leakage of a computed kernel address via fifo_address); a stream_id that resolves to an unmapped page faults in kernel context, giving a local denial of service. Exploitation requires CONFIG_USERSPACE and device access, making this a local, moderate-severity issue. The fix rejects negative and too-large stream_id values up front and returns NULL, which the copy wrapper maps to -ENOENT. | ||||
